Output 75957d6e8155840b1ef4f66e45bb302e52e541c544c5ced74ace2c7f11994c5a:1

value
1516644776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17dbe168fe47367ecd6e6bf659ba51b08705fc3d OP_EQUAL
address
33sAsXCG5hNR8cymeZnsnZeUbtU8hHQ6tv
transaction
75957d6e8155840b1ef4f66e45bb302e52e541c544c5ced74ace2c7f11994c5a
spent
true